SOKIA project provides sustainable and integrated services in rural and isolated areas. We ensure sustainability of our interventions by encouraging community ownership and participation, developing linkages with local stakeholders, and encouraging local suppliers to provide low-cost hardware.
The priority areas to serve are:
1. Villages that are not connected with basic water infrastructure, with no drinking water stations and inhabitants, depend on water delivery.
2. Villages that have no sanitation or hygiene services and inhabitants are depending on draining their wastewater in canals without any sort of treatment.
With your continuous support and generous donations, we have provided safe drinking water to 1,000,000 people in 3 governorates in Egypt, Fayoum, Beni-Sweif and Giza using reverse osmosis and filtration technologies for renewable underground water and will continue scaling our impact in the upcoming years.
